[quote=Anonymous]You're describing my son in 1st grade (although he had a better time w/ making friends, the academic approach - No Child at the time) made him extremely anxious. He cried daily. We switched to Wash.Waldorf years ago. He still cried sometimes - he's just the sensitive kid that will experience that anxiety. But they worked with him and understand him and gave him classroom jobs that went to his skills and built his confidence. I could go on but long story short I'm grateful every day. He's in middle school @ WWS now and we're happy. Financial aid: Waldorf's mission is to make its education as affordable as possible to families. It offers financial aid in the 90% in the DC area for number of total students receiving aid. Also the tuition is in the lowest quartile. So there's a good chance you'd qualify for some aid. One note: All private schools raise funds through annual giving. That's in addition to the stated tuition (minus financial aid). But because they are non-profit organizations it allows you to write it off as a tax break. I was a public school kid and put myself through state school and had no idea about this aspect of private schools. [/quote]
